Output 1dfbaba03ecb33ea761fa334700a054e26f3ecc283af4b158e073e5519211577:6

value
129533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c275374b269dbc264abf5fb3e11775adda74ce OP_EQUAL
address
3ChXxjVVLv6sjnSYVpYSGUAPFEe1Pj6Bht
transaction
1dfbaba03ecb33ea761fa334700a054e26f3ecc283af4b158e073e5519211577
confirmations
519806
spent
true